In your PC's Start menu, type "Device ... WebDec 6, 2024 · On Windows, open the Device Manager and double-click the "Display adapters" heading. The graphics card (s) will be listed underneath. On Mac, click the Apple menu, then "About This Mac". Click "System Report", "Graphics/Displays". The card will be listed in the right panel. WebJul 8, 2024 · How to check VRAM on Windows. 1. First we need to open the DirectX Diagnostics Tool. To do this, press the Windows Key + R at the same time to open the Run tool, then input "dxdiag" and click OK ... Select the Memory tab at the top, and look at the bottom of the Activity Monitor window. Physical memory is your total RAM, while Memory Used is the amount of RAM your Mac is currently using.
